Botanical Name: Pelargonium
roseum
Common Method of Extraction:
Steam Distilled
Color: Pale Yellow to
Yellow
Consistency: Thin
Perfumery Note: Medium
Strength of Initial Aroma:
Medium
|
Aromatic Description: Floral.
similar to Geranium (Pelargonium graveolens) with a slightly detectible
hint of rose.
Possible Uses: Acne, cellulites,
dull skin, lice, menopause, oily skin. [Julia Lawless, The
Illustrated Encyclopedia of Essential Oils (Rockport, MA:
Element Books, 1995), 57-65.]

General Safety Information: Do not take any oils internally
without consultation from a qualified aromatherapy practitioner. Do not apply
undiluted essential oils, absolutes, CO2s or other concentrated essences onto the skin. If you are pregnant, epileptic, have
liver damage, have cancer, or have any other medical problem, use oils
only under the proper guidance of a qualified aromatherapy practitioner. Use
extreme caution when using oils with children and give children only
the gentlest oils at extremely low doses. It is safest to consult a qualified
aromatherapy practitioner before using oils with children. A skin
patch test should be conducted prior to using an oil that you've never
used before. Instructions on conducting a skin patch test
